#99856d color RGB value is (153,133,109). #99856d color name is Custom Color color.

#99856d hex color red value is 153, green value is 133 and the blue value of its RGB is 109.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#99856d hue: 0.09, saturation: 0.18 and the lightness value of 99856d is 0.51.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#99856d color hex is 0.00, 0.13, 0.29, 0.40. Web safe color of #99856d is #999966. Color #99856d contains mainly ORANGE color.

About #99856D Custom Color

#99856D (Custom Color) is a orange-based color with RGB values of 153, 133, 109. This color belongs to the orange color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#99856d,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#99856d can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#99856d), RGB (rgb(153, 133, 109)), HSL (hsl(33, 18%, 51%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#999966,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
